Adjust scaling of the radius of the beachball, which is
proportional to the magnitude. By default, *scale* defines the
size for magnitude = 5 (i.e., scalar seismic moment
M0 = 4.0E23 dynes-cm). If **+l** is used the radius will be
proportional to the seismic moment instead. Use **+s** and give
a *reference* to change the reference magnitude (or moment), and
use **+m** to plot all beachballs with the same size. A text
string can be specified to appear near the beachball
(corresponding to column or parameter ``event_name``).
Append **+a**\ *angle* to change the angle of the text string;
append **+f**\ *font* to change its font (size,fontname,color);
append **+j**\ *justify* to change the text location relative
to the beachball [Default is ``"TC"``, i.e., Top Center];
append **+o** to offset the text string by *dx*\ /*dy*.
